Re: The $HOME variable; rxvt and .inputrc



"George" wrote in message 20060515141649.GA1592@home">news:20060515141649.GA1592@home...
1.  Does the admonition against setting $HOME as a Windows environmental
variable still stand, or was that an old wives' tale?
If $HOME is set it windows then it MUST be a windows path, or you can break
other (non-cygwin) programs that respect $HOME. Other than that
setting $HOME is fine, as cygwin will convert the variable to a unix style path.
